Schottky Barrier Diodes (SBD)
MA3SE01
Silicon epitaxial planar type
For cellular phone
■ Features
• High-frequency wave detection is possible
• Low forward voltage V
• Small junction-capacitance

Note) 1. Measuring methods are based on JAPANESE INDUSTRIAL STANDARD JIS C 7031 measuring methods for diodes.
2. This product is sensitive to electric shock (static electricity, etc.). Due attention must be paid on the charge of a human body
and the leakage of current from the operating equipment.
3. Absolute frequency of input and output is 2 GHz
